Basic information
Investigator: Mgr.Kateřina Klapilová, Ph.D.
Main recipient: National Institute of Mental Health (NIMH)
Co-recipient: SPACE s.r.o.
Research period: 1/10/2025 – 31/3/2029
Total budget: 11,490,344 CZK
NIMH budget: 9,486,344 CZK
Supported by: Technology Agency of the Czech Republic (TAČR)
Annotation
The project aims to develop realistic VR/UI avatars and educational scenarios to simulate structured interviews with a highly vulnerable group of individuals addressing gender incongruence, problematic sexual behavior, or the risk of sexual offending. It will enable professionals and students to train expert communication skills with this target group, for whom the current system lacks adequate education. In collaboration with digital technology experts, specific training modules will be developed and tested for healthcare professionals, social workers, and prison psychologists, focusing on initial contact, anamnesis assessment, risk evaluation, and legal aspects of communication. The module's effectiveness will be validated through pilot testing.
